Summary of the Inventive Concept
The inventive concept discloses a family of force measurement systems tailored for specific, high-demand environments, including high-security, extreme weather, disaster relief, high-altitude, and high-temperature scenarios.
Background and Problem Solved
The original force measurement system patent provided a versatile solution for testing and training subjects. However, it lacked specialized features to address the unique challenges of niche environments. This inventive concept solves the problem by introducing adapted force measurement systems that cater to these specific markets, ensuring accurate and reliable force measurements in extreme conditions.
Detailed Description of the Inventive Concept
The inventive concept comprises five distinct force measurement systems, each designed for a specific environment: (1) a high-security system with integrated secure data encryption, (2) a weather-resistant system for extreme weather conditions, (3) a compact and lightweight system for disaster relief, (4) a pressure-resistant system for high-altitude environments, and (5) a heat-resistant system for high-temperature environments. Each system features a tailored force measurement assembly and data acquisition/data processing device to ensure optimal performance in its respective environment.

Section 103 Obviousness Analysis (PHOSITA)
Field of Art
Force measurement systems and instrumentation, with expertise in sensor design, data acquisition, and environmental adaptation of measurement technologies
Person of Ordinary Skill (PHOSITA) Profile
A skilled engineer with advanced degree in mechanical or electrical engineering, experienced in sensor design, data processing, and system integration across various environmental conditions
Obviousness Rationale
A person of ordinary skill would recognize that the source patent's force measurement system provides a fundamental framework that can be readily adapted to specialized environments by applying standard engineering design principles. The PTD's variations represent predictable extensions of the original system's core functionality, utilizing known techniques for environmental hardening and specialized sensor integration. These modifications would be considered routine engineering adaptations within the capabilities of a skilled practitioner seeking to optimize force measurement systems for specific use cases.
